Methods to value a house

• Check comparable property prices

• Check historic property prices

• Check property characteristics to determine its type.

Page 3: How to valve a house

Check Comparable House Prices

• Check how much similar houses are selling for on the same street or area.

• Determine the price trends in the area.

• Assess the overall market trend of the property market. Is the market on a rise or is there a downturn in the market? (Know when to sell your house)

Page 4: How to valve a house

Check property characteristics

Some of the main characteristics to note when comparing properties values:

• Number of bedrooms• Number of bathrooms• Property size• Property type; for example for UK properties, is it a terrace, semi

detached, detached house. Is it an apartment or a condo etc.• Other features to note could be; type of windows, heating or air

conditioning, overall condition of property, external space condition, whether it has a garage, or off street parking etc. (All these factors can increase a property price)

Page 5: How to valve a house

Other Rules

There are some rules that can be applied to arrive at the final property price;• For example, if the house for sale has an

extra bedroom than the one on the market then money can be added onto the price.

• The location of the property also plays a part in the price. Check if your location is desirability in comparison to the others being sold.
